Bara Pokhari and Mimi Pokhari Trekking (4800 m) is situated at the heart of the central north of Himalayan region of Nepal. Bara and Mimi pokhari trekking is a short trek to have close view of the 8000 m. Mt. Manaslu (8163 m) and Himalchuli (7896 m), Dr. Harka Gurung Peak (7871 m), Annapurna region including Manang valley and Lamjung Himal. Mimi Pokhari Lake is the long ridge that stretches southwest from Himalchuli west peak. There are many small other ponds as well. Bara Pokhari lies on this ridge too. Trek to mini pokhari starts from Bhulbhule village on the trail to Manang. We will cross the Marsyangdi River and through the paddies fields and terraces of Gurung villages to the Tamang community and follow the ridge of Bara Pokhari with pristine forest of Rhododendron and bamboos.
The way of return you have alternatives, either descend to Besishar and towards Ghanpokhara through Pass gaon and Begnas Lake, Pokhara, or Descend to Dordikhola towards ancient town of Gorkha with its large bazaar and fort. This route has the attraction of lower altitudes and avoids the extreme elevation gains/losses common to other treks in Nepal. Or return direct to Terai to explore the wildlife sanctuary and the lush subtropical forests at Chitwan National Park.
